Transaction

4e86e69c8d46489855d031e8ba1695791d7385028cd60f006c76bec5cee60e30
432,746 confirmations
Timestamp
1516434286
Block505,132
Fee1,239,400 sats
Fee rate398.6 sats/vB
view on mempool.space

Inputs & Outputs